Output e5a21bb67237e1bc794b9c8aa3eb5dfdfe5306a7a27ca424039efa75d1ec9502:0
- value
- 1368845470
- script pubkey
- OP_0 OP_PUSHBYTES_20 ebcaca270f875b6de0ee2c651a03255af7791ab3
- address
- bc1qa09v5fc0sadkmc8w93j35qe9ttmhjx4n9wlvr4
- transaction
- e5a21bb67237e1bc794b9c8aa3eb5dfdfe5306a7a27ca424039efa75d1ec9502
- confirmations
- 358474
- spent
- true